I flew Air France a couple of months ago from LHR-SIN via CDG. Plane was delayed, connection was missed, and was rerouted to HKG, where I wound up taking SQ from HKG - SIN.
Am I entitled to *A miles for the trip. My SkyTeam miles posted correctly to DL as far as HKG, but I would like to credit the SQ segment to A3.
Where should I start?

If you have an account, log in to Miles and Bonus and then follow the instructions at "claim missing miles"; you might be required to send the relevant BPs.
If you don't, create one and then same as above, after having checked that A3 allows to retrocredit flights taken before signing up (which is the case IIRC, but I'm not 100% sure).
